CI note: EXIF scrubbing flaked again on the Spindleworks pipeline. Root cause: the scrub step in Photoforge runs before the thumbnail job, but a cache hit skips scrubbing entirely — GPS tags survive into thumbs. Workaround: bust the image cache on any scrub-config change. Proper fix: move scrubbing into the decode stage so it can't be skipped. Do not mark the EXIF check advisory; keep it blocking. Repro confirmed twice on the Garnet runner. Failing trace token is pasted below.

pipeline stamp: htk3_aaa

Subject: Proctoring queue hotfix — review by EOD

Hotfix for the Quillmark proctoring queue is up. Fixes the race where a candidate's session lock expired mid-exam and a second invigilator slot got assigned. Change is small: lock renewal moved ahead of the heartbeat write, plus one regression test. Please review the diff today; staging rollout is tomorrow morning. Confirm the artifact you pull matches the build token directly below this line.

build token for kahap-kagef: htk21_72c3f5c849032e1954b31

Hi — since you're joining the on-call rotation, a quick note on Proseweld, our documentation linter, because reviewers see its output on every docs PR. It blocks merges on broken cross-references, stale version strings, and missing frontmatter. False positives happen, mostly on generated API pages; you can suppress a rule inline, but each suppression needs a reviewer comment explaining why. Don't disable the whole check. The rule catalog and suppression syntax are documented on the page below.

wiki page, kagup-tadup: https://jenkins.torvacloud.example/run/board/settings/projects/view/deploy/issue/9afa349710461dace3ca4c6f

Ticket for the weekly eng sync: the staging environment for the Pictigrade upload pipeline was misconfigured last Thursday, and the EXIF scrubbing stage silently no-opped — GPS and camera-serial tags passed through to the Lanternview CDN for roughly six hours. Root cause: the scrub worker booted without its signing credential and fell back to passthrough mode instead of failing closed. We have purged the affected objects and added a startup assertion. To restore staging, the scrubber's signing key must be set on the line that follows.

secret setting of bagag-kajof: RELAY_SECRET8=d9a517d5